Patent number: 11770251Abstract: Techniques and mechanisms for providing continuous integrity validation-based control plane communication in a container-orchestration system, e.g., the Kubernetes platform. A worker node generates a nonce and forwards the nonce to a master node while requesting an attestation token. Using the nonce, the master node generates the attestation token and replies back to the worker node with the attestation token. The worker node validates the attestation token with a CA server to ensure that the master node is not compromised. The worker node sends its authentication credentials to the master node. The master node generates a nonce and forwards the nonce to the worker node while requesting an attestation token. Using the nonce, the worker node generates the attestation token and replies back to the master node with the attestation token. The master node validates the attestation token with the CA server to ensure that the worker node is not compromised.Type: GrantFiled: September 9, 2020Date of Patent: September 26, 2023Assignee: Cisco Technology, Inc.Inventors: Nagendra Kumar Nainar, Carlos M. Patent number: 11768969Abstract: A data protection system is disclosed. The data protection system comprises a cloud management platform and at least one data storage device. The cloud management platform includes a database stored with at least one key. The data storage device includes a data storage unit, a microprocessor, and a network communication component. The microprocessor is communicated with the cloud management platform by the network communication component. The data storage unit comprises a controller and a plurality of flash memories. The flash memories store a plurality of encrypted data. The microprocessor sends a key extraction request including a unique code to the cloud management platform. The cloud management platform selects the key matching to the unique code in the key extraction request from the database, and transmits the selected key to the data storage device. The controller of the data storage device decrypts the encrypted data by the key.Type: GrantFiled: September 23, 2021Date of Patent: September 26, 2023Assignee: Innodisk CorporationInventor: Chin-Chung Kuo
